consummate
adjectiveParts of speech
Definitions
adjective
- without qualification; used informally as (often pejorative) intensifiers
adjective
- perfect and complete in every respect; having all necessary qualities
adjective
- having or revealing supreme mastery or skill
verb
- make perfect; bring to perfection
verb
- fulfill sexually
